15. Metal A has a density of 2.4g/cm3 and Metal B has a density of 1.8
g/cm3. Their masses are combined in the ratio 2:3 to make metal C which
has a mass of 60 grams. Find the density of the metal C*

Answers

Answer:

The density of the metal C is 2 g/cm³

Step-by-step explanation:

The parameters of the two metals are;

The density of the Metal A = 2.4 g/cm³

The density of the Metal B = 1.8 g/cm³

The ratio in which their masses are combined to make the metal C= 2:3

The mass of the metal C, m = 60 grams

Let, 'x', represent the mass of the metal A in the 60 grams of the metal C and let 'y' represent the mass of the metal B in the 60 grams of the metal C

Let the ratio of the metals A and B in the metal C = x:y = 2:3

Therefore;

The mass of the metal A in the metal C, x = (2/(3 + 2)) × 60 g = 24 g

The volume of the metal A in the metal C, V₁ = (24 g)/(2.4 g/cm³) = 10 cm³

The mass of the metal B in the metal C, y = (3/(3 + 2)) × 60 g = 36 g

The volume of the metal B in the metal C, V₂ = (36 g)/(1.8 g/cm³) = 20 cm³

The volume of the metal C, V = V₁ + V₂ = 10 cm³ + 20 cm³ = 30 cm³

The density of the metal C = ρ = m/V

ρ = (60 g)/(30 cm³) = 2 g/cm³

The density of the metal C, ρ = 2 g/cm³

3(x -2 = 3x - 5 is it a no slolution or one solution or x= 0 or infinite

Answers

Answer:

no solution

Step-by-step explanation:

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

3(x-2)=3x-5

3x-6=3x-5 now add 6 to both sides

3x=3x+1 subtract 3x from both sides

0=1

Zero is not equal to one so there is no value of x that satisfies the original equation. There is no solution.

Write the equation for the line that passes through (3,0) and is
parallel to the line 2x + 5y = 30.

Answers

Answer:

2x + 5y = 6

Step-by-step explanation:

The equation of a line parallel to 2x + 5y = 30 has exactly the same form as does 2x + 5y = 30, but the constant is different.  Starting with 2x + 5y = 30, replace the constant (30) with C, x with 3 and y with 0:

2(3) + 0 = C, so C = 6

Then the desired equation is 2x + 5y = 6
